Rural Infrastructure Programme

Over 12.5 kilometres of rural village roads were constructed in the villages of Narsinghpur, Nawada Fatehpur, Mewka, Naurangpur and Palra in the Gurugram district to provide connectivity between the village main roads and National Highway 48.
